stunning photo Stu!

They are doing ok. They seem to be a very lazy lizard, well suited to captivity. They are completely opposite to common green igs.

not at all 'scatty' either. they appear to be happy resting on a branch, infact I've never seen them rubbing the glass doors or pacing up and down at the glass.

They are a little fussy sometimes, but generally seem easy to keep.
